Reveals the astonishing diversity of forms life takes underwater. There are animals that look like plants, and there are entire communities of organisms whose food chain, contrary to the situation in most places in the world, begins not with the photosynthesis of light from the Sun but with the processing of chemicals from the ocean bottom.
